← Back to explorer

Google: Gemini 3.1 Pro Preview Custom Tools

Server-rendered model summary page for indexing/share previews. Use the interactive explorer for full filtering and comparison.

Match confidence: UnmatchedSource type: openrouter_only
Context window
1.0M
Arena overall rank
Input price
$0.000 / 1M
Output price
$0.000 / 1M

Identifiers & provenance

Primary ID
google/gemini-3.1-pro-preview-customtools
OpenRouter ID
google/gemini-3.1-pro-preview-customtools
Canonical slug
google/gemini-3.1-pro-preview-customtools-20260219

Source semantics

  • Arena rank is a human-preference leaderboard signal, not a universal truth metric.
  • OpenRouter usage/popularity reflects adoption/traffic, not benchmark quality.
  • Pricing fields may differ by provider and can include extra modes beyond prompt/completion.

Read more on Methodology & data sources.

Description

Gemini 3.1 Pro Preview Custom Tools is a variant of Gemini 3.1 Pro that improves tool selection behavior by preventing overuse of a general bash tool when more efficient third-party or user-defined functions are available. This specialized preview endpoint significantly increases function calling reliability and ensures the model selects the most appropriate tool in coding agents and complex, multi-tool workflows. It retains the core strengths of Gemini 3.1 Pro, including multimodal reasoning across text, image, video, audio, and code, a 1M-token context window, and strong software engineering performance.

Raw fields snapshot

{
  "id": "google/gemini-3.1-pro-preview-customtools",
  "name": "Google: Gemini 3.1 Pro Preview Custom Tools",
  "description": "Gemini 3.1 Pro Preview Custom Tools is a variant of Gemini 3.1 Pro that improves tool selection behavior by preventing overuse of a general bash tool when more efficient third-party or user-defined functions are available. This specialized preview endpoint significantly increases function calling reliability and ensures the model selects the most appropriate tool in coding agents and complex, multi-tool workflows.\n\nIt retains the core strengths of Gemini 3.1 Pro, including multimodal reasoning across text, image, video, audio, and code, a 1M-token context window, and strong software engineering performance.",
  "created": 1772045923,
  "canonical_slug": "google/gemini-3.1-pro-preview-customtools-20260219",
  "hugging_face_id": null,
  "source_type": "openrouter_only",
  "context_length": 1048576,
  "max_completion_tokens": 65536,
  "is_moderated": false,
  "architecture": {
    "modality": "text+image+file+audio+video->text",
    "input_modalities": [
      "text",
      "audio",
      "image",
      "video",
      "file"
    ],
    "output_modalities": [
      "text"
    ],
    "tokenizer": "Gemini",
    "instruct_type": null
  },
  "input_modalities": [
    "text",
    "audio",
    "image",
    "video",
    "file"
  ],
  "output_modalities": [
    "text"
  ],
  "modality": "text+image+file+audio+video->text",
  "tokenizer": "Gemini",
  "instruct_type": null,
  "supported_parameters": [
    "include_reasoning",
    "max_tokens",
    "reasoning",
    "response_format",
    "seed",
    "stop",
    "structured_outputs",
    "temperature",
    "tool_choice",
    "tools",
    "top_p"
  ],
  "default_parameters": {
    "temperature": null,
    "top_p": null,
    "frequency_penalty": null
  },
  "per_request_limits": null,
  "top_provider": {
    "context_length": 1048576,
    "max_completion_tokens": 65536,
    "is_moderated": false
  },
  "pricing": {
    "prompt": "0.000002",
    "completion": "0.000012",
    "image": "0.000002",
    "audio": "0.000002",
    "internal_reasoning": "0.000012",
    "input_cache_read": "0.0000002",
    "input_cache_write": "0.000000375"
  },
  "PPM": {
    "prompt": 2,
    "completion": 12,
    "image": 2,
    "audio": 2,
    "internal_reasoning": 12,
    "input_cache_read": 0.2,
    "input_cache_write": 0.375
  },
  "openrouter_raw": {
    "id": "google/gemini-3.1-pro-preview-customtools",
    "canonical_slug": "google/gemini-3.1-pro-preview-customtools-20260219",
    "hugging_face_id": null,
    "name": "Google: Gemini 3.1 Pro Preview Custom Tools",
    "created": 1772045923,
    "description": "Gemini 3.1 Pro Preview Custom Tools is a variant of Gemini 3.1 Pro that improves tool selection behavior by preventing overuse of a general bash tool when more efficient third-party or user-defined functions are available. This specialized preview endpoint significantly increases function calling reliability and ensures the model selects the most appropriate tool in coding agents and complex, multi-tool workflows.\n\nIt retains the core strengths of Gemini 3.1 Pro, including multimodal reasoning across text, image, video, audio, and code, a 1M-token context window, and strong software engineering performance.",
    "context_length": 1048576,
    "architecture": {
      "modality": "text+image+file+audio+video->text",
      "input_modalities": [
        "text",
        "audio",
        "image",
        "video",
        "file"
      ],
      "output_modalities": [
        "text"
      ],
      "tokenizer": "Gemini",
      "instruct_type": null
    },
    "pricing": {
      "prompt": "0.000002",
      "completion": "0.000012",
      "image": "0.000002",
      "audio": "0.000002",
      "internal_reasoning": "0.000012",
      "input_cache_read": "0.0000002",
      "input_cache_write": "0.000000375"
    },
    "top_provider": {
      "context_length": 1048576,
      "max_completion_tokens": 65536,
      "is_moderated": false
    },
    "per_request_limits": null,
    "supported_parameters": [
      "include_reasoning",
      "max_tokens",
      "reasoning",
      "response_format",
      "seed",
      "stop",
      "structured_outputs",
      "temperature",
      "tool_choice",
      "tools",
      "top_p"
    ],
    "default_parameters": {
      "temperature": null,
      "top_p": null,
      "frequency_penalty": null
    },
    "expiration_date": null
  }
}